New appearance for the Allalin Races
The Allalin Races near Saas-Fee will enter the next round in 2024. Under the new management of Roman Schmutz and with a new look, the organizers are looking forward to the 42nd edition.
The history of the Allalin Race dates back to 1946, when nine daring skiers plunged from the summit of the 4027-metre-high Allalin down to Saas-Fee. Today, the start may be in the ski resort and the route carefully groomed, but the nine-kilometre-long piste with 1800 meters of altitude to conquer remains an enormous challenge.
The 42nd edition promises to be innovative. A new logo will reflect the dynamism and tradition of the event. In addition, the website has been completely redesigned to offer participants and spectators an optimized and attractive platform. The Allalin Races will take place this year on April 12 and 13.
